Iconic Landmarks and River Seine Magic

Morning
Start your Parisian adventure with a delightful breakfast at Les Deux Magots, a historic cafe in the heart of the city. Afterward, take a leisurely stroll to the magnificent Notre Dame Cathedral and explore the charming Latin Quarter (Quartier Latin).
Afternoon
For lunch, savor the traditional French cuisine at Le Procope, the oldest restaurant in Paris. Afterward, enjoy a relaxing 1-hour Paris River Seine Cruise with Audio Commentary to admire the city's architecture from the water.
Evening
In the evening, have a sophisticated dinner at Le Grand Véfour, a Michelin-starred restaurant located near the Palais Royal. Afterward, take a romantic Paris Evening River Cruise with Music to see the city lights shimmering on the Seine.

Artistic Masterpieces and Eiffel Tower Splendor

Morning
Enjoy a leisurely morning at the iconic Louvre, home to thousands of works of art, including the famous Mona Lisa. For a unique dining experience, have lunch at the museum's elegant Café Marly.
Afternoon
After lunch, visit the impressive Orsay Museum (Musée d'Orsay), housed in a former railway station, and admire its collection of Impressionist masterpieces. In the late afternoon, take a Paris Eiffel Tower Entry Ticket with Optional Summit Access to enjoy panoramic views of the city.
Evening
Dine at the renowned Le Jules Verne restaurant on the Eiffel Tower for a truly unforgettable experience. After dinner, take a leisurely walk along the Champs-Élysées and see the Arc de Triomphe illuminated at night.

Historic Treasures and Seine River Elegance

Morning
Begin your day with a visit to the majestic Palace of Versailles, where you can explore the opulent palace and its stunning gardens. For lunch, enjoy a meal fit for royalty at the Michelin-starred Ore - Ducasse au Château de Versailles.
Afternoon
In the afternoon, take a Versailles Skip-the-Line Guided Palace Tour w/ Gardens to learn about the history of the palace and the French monarchy. Afterward, take a leisurely walk in the palace gardens.
Evening
Return to Paris and have a relaxed dinner at Au Vieux Paris d'Arcole, a charming restaurant on the Île de la Cité. End your day with a Paris Illuminations River Cruise with Audio Commentary to see the city's landmarks lit up at night.

Culinary Delights and Montmartre Charm

Morning
Indulge in a leisurely breakfast at Laudrée Champs-Élysées, known for its delicious pastries. Afterward, explore the bohemian neighborhood of Montmartre and visit the Sacré-Cœur Basilica for panoramic views of the city.
Afternoon
For lunch, enjoy a traditional French meal at Chez la Mère Catherine, one of the oldest bistros in Montmartre. Afterward, visit the Paris Catacombs (Catacombes de Paris) for a unique underground experience.
Evening
In the evening, dine at Le Moulin de la Galette, a historic restaurant in Montmartre. After dinner, take a leisurely walk through the cobblestone streets and soak in the artistic atmosphere of the neighborhood.

Literary Legends and Left Bank Vibes

Morning
Explore the Shakespeare and Company Bookstore, a famous English-language bookstore that was a gathering place for literary figures such as Ernest Hemingway and James Joyce. Afterward, take a walk along the River Seine and enjoy the views.
Afternoon
For lunch, try the classic French dishes at Les Deux Magots, a historic cafe that was a favorite of writers and artists. Afterward, visit the Musée de l'Orangerie to see Monet's Water Lilies.
Evening
In the evening, have a gourmet dinner at L'Ambroisie, a three-Michelin-starred restaurant in the heart of the city. After dinner, take a leisurely walk in the Tuileries Garden and enjoy the peaceful atmosphere.
